Page 1 of 1

为电报号码数据创建 REST API

Posted: Thu Jun 12, 2025 8:09 am
by nusaiba meghla
在数字时代,保存和分发历史信息的最佳方式通常是通过 API——这些工具允许开发人员和研究人员轻松灵活地与数据集交互。创建用于电报号码数据的 REST API 意味着将静态历史文档(例如旧目录、站点日志或电报账簿)转换为动态、可搜索且可访问的数字资源。想象一下,允许人们根据电报局的号码、位置或服务年份进行查询;或者使历史学家能够绘制跨年代或跨地区的电报号码使用情况图。当档案被转化为结构化、可查询的 API 时,这些洞察就成为可能。第一步是将数据数字化,通常通过 OCR(光学字符识别)技术从历史记录扫描件中进行处理。数据清理和标准化后(通常转换为 PostgreSQL 或 MongoDB 等数据库格式),可以使用 Express.js (Node.js)、Flask (Python) 或 Spring Boot (Java) 等框架通过 RESTful 接口进行公开。关键端点可能包括/numbers、、或,每个端点都支持 GET、POST 和 PUT 操作,具体取决于访问需求。/locations/offices/historical-references

为此目的,有效的 REST API 应该有完善的文档记录并可公开访问(除非因学术或保存原因而受到限制)。良好的模式设计至关重要。每个电报号码记录可能包含诸如、、、、、、、number_id和之类的字段。库克群岛电报号码数据 端点可以允许用户按年份、位置或关键字过滤结果。例如,对的 GET 请求可以返回该地区和年份的所有活跃电报号码。为了增加更多价值,可以集成地理空间数据以实现地图功能或集成时间线以跟踪演变。JSON 响应格式将使 API 保持轻量级并易于在 Web 应用程序或研究工具中使用。可能需要身份验证(例如 API 密钥)来保护数据或控制写权限。为了获得更广泛的影响,您甚至可以将 API 发布到 RapidAPI 或 GitHub 等平台,允许开发人员和档案管理员将其集成到教育网站、博物馆展览或公共历史仪表板中。assigned_toregioncitycountryfirst_usedlast_usednotessource_document/numbers?region=Great+Plains&year=1905

用于电报号码数据的 REST API 不仅仅是一个技术工具,它还具有历史和教育意义。通过允许公众或机构访问结构化历史记录,您将为数字人文、历史研究和文化保护做出贡献。教育工作者可以使用它来创建互动课程,而研究人员则可以对不同时期的通信基础设施进行比较研究。开放 API 也鼓励协作——其他开发人员可以贡献可视化效果、链接相关数据集(例如,旧铁路时刻表或邮政路线),或开发移动应用程序,让用户探索当地的电报历史。在获得适当的许可和开源支持后,您的电报号码 API 可以成为博物馆、图书馆、教育工作者和公民历史学家的重要资源。这不仅仅是为了保存数据,而是为了使数据变得鲜活、可操作,并与当今的数字受众息息相关。